Re: DHCP Server does not respond with a Subnet mask

I was able to fix this by changing the DHCP Network "Address" field from "172.16.12.0" to "172.16.12.0/24". Both before and after, I had the "netmask" field set to "24"

Re: IPSec disables local access to RouterOS

I figured out how to fix this based on taylorc's post in this thread http://forum.mikrotik.com/viewtopic.php?f=2&t=29635 add an ipsec policy src address= Mikrotik LAN interface, i.e. 192.168.1.1 dst address= LAN network, i.e. 192.168.1.0/24 protocol= all action= none level= require ipsec protoco...
